1 June 1992 Shape classification and convex hull algorithms using mathematical morphology
David Andrew Nissen, Binh Pham
Author Affiliations +
Abstract
In previous work, an hierarchical system for shape classification based on morphological techniques was developed. A major concern, however, was the lack of a fast and accurate morphological algorithm for calculating the convex hull of an object, an important step in the classification process. Presented here are an overview of the classification system to date and several different convex hull algorithms designed to overcome these problems.
